WebHow did Genghis Khan The mongol Empire Part 1 MF #facts #history #changezkhan WebDuring his reign, Genghis Khan raised the status of women in positions of prominence, particularly his daughters and consorts. These women included his daughter Altani, who was awarded the title of "Ba'atur" ("Hero"), when she saved the life of his youngest son Tolui.
